BTE.TOBTE.TOTSX
Loading
Net Margin Over TimeExpanding
Percentile Rank50
3Y CAGR-59.8%
Year-over-Year Change

Net income as a percentage of revenue

3Y CAGR
-59.8%/yr
vs +81.3%/yr prior
Acceleration
-141.1pp
Decelerating
Percentile
P50
Within normal range
vs 3Y Ago
0.1x
Contraction
Streak
1 yr
Consecutive growthExpanding
PeriodValueYoY Change
20245.62%+165.3%
2023-8.60%-129.0%
202229.62%-65.7%
202186.37%+134.5%
2020-250.03%-36141.3%
2019-0.69%+97.0%
2018-22.77%-385.1%
20177.99%+112.8%
2016-62.20%+38.0%
2015-100.33%-